Here are the major news stories surrounding President Donald Trump and his administration for August 3, 2026:
1. Pausing Military Action & Diplomatic Talks with Iran
The Story: President Trump announced that he has temporarily paused a planned massive military strike against Iran following requests for a diplomatic delay from Tehran and Middle Eastern allies including Saudi Arabia, the UAE, and Qatar.
Key Terms & Conditions: Trump stated on Truth Social that the halt is contingent upon reaching a deal for the "complete denuclearization of Iran" and the immediate, total reopening of the Strait of Hormuz.
Direct negotiations are slated to begin this afternoon. Market Impact: Following the announcement of talks, global crude oil prices dropped by roughly $4 per barrel (around 4.5%) in early trading, easing acute concerns over global energy supply disruptions.
2. Executive Order on California Energy & Offshore Drilling
The Story: Over the weekend, Trump reignited a feud with California state leadership by issuing executive actions utilizing the Defense Production Act.
Details: The order instructs Energy Secretary Chris Wright to restart operations along the Sable Pipeline and Santa Ynez Unit.
The administration claims this will expand California's offshore oil production by 550% (an extra 50,000 barrels per day) to supply 50 West Coast military installations. Pushback: California Governor Gavin Newsom's office reaffirmed the state's intent to fight the move in court, characterizing the administration's actions as a sellout to big oil that threatens coastal ecosystems.
3. Latest Polling: Immigration Strengths vs. Economic Drag
The Story: A newly released AP-NORC poll highlights the contrasting public support for Trump’s second-term policies.
Immigration: Remains his strongest political issue leading into the upcoming midterm elections, with 39% overall approval and ~80% support among Republicans—despite growing overall concern over aggressive enforcement tactics.
Economy & Healthcare: Trump's approval on the economy sits at 32% (down from 40% earlier in his term), while healthcare approval rests at roughly 30%, signaling key vulnerability areas for the administration.
